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Downtown San Francisco Apartments

What is a cheap apartment in Downtown San Francisco?

A cheap apartment is any apartment up to the 30% percentile of cost for the area, which in Downtown San Francisco is under $1,845.

What is the price of a cheap apartment in Downtown San Francisco?

The cheapest apartment in Downtown San Francisco is Geary Courtyard which is listed at $1,121, while the average apartment in Downtown San Francisco costs $7,661.

What types of apartments are the cheapest in Downtown San Francisco?

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 5 regular apartments in Downtown San Francisco that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.

How do the prices of cheap apartments compare to the average apartment in Downtown San Francisco?

Cheap apartments in Downtown San Francisco have an average cost of $1,070 which is $6,591 cheaper than the average rent for all rentals in Downtown San Francisco.
